Abstract
The present invention relates to hot-blast stove field, specifically a kind of hot-blast stove utilizes drying unit again with ash, ash case including drying baker, on drying baker, the support feet being arranged on drying baker, the ash dropped unit easy to which ash is scattered is provided between the drying baker and ash case, the tumbler in need for placing drying article built in the drying baker, the tumbler inner ring are provided with for providing hot ash and being about to the drying unit of the ash replacement of low-heat certainly;The lower end of the drying baker is provided with the ash conveying device for useless ash to be toppled over, and cold and hot coal ash is dried and switched to the present invention using automatic rotate, and reduces manually output, improves work efficiency;The coal ash of exhaust gas in hot-blast stove is reused, improves the added value of coal ash;The ash conveying device of automatic ash discarding is set, cold coal ash is put together into processing, reduces the pollution to air;Coal ash automatic at the same time, utilizes the 3rd telescoping cylinder to push, simple and fast.

The application method of the present invention:Hot coal ash in ash case 11 is controlled into first baffle 10 by the first telescoping cylinder 1, is made
Obtain hot coal ash to fall into dress ash bucket 22, rotating shaft electric motor 5 drives rotation axis 2 to rotate so that the article that needs are dried can uniformly dry
It is dry;When after a certain period of time, hot coal ash cooling no longer has drying effect, and the second telescoping cylinder 19 drives baffle 20 so that cold coal ash falls
Enter in defeated grey car 12;In 12 full load of defeated grey car, delivery wheel 14 reaches the place of coal ash, Ran Hou before driving motor 15 drives
Three telescoping cylinders 17 have a down dip with dynamic pressure plate 18, and defeated ash car 12 leans forward so that cold coal ash drops, and the 3rd telescoping cylinder 17 is extensive with dynamic pressure plate 18
Position is restored, delivery wheel 14 moves to 9 bottom of drying baker and continues to fill ash work next time before driving motor 15 drives;Drying work
After the completion of, taken out during latch 24 is buckled 23 from valve, valve 4 is opened and the article of drying can be taken out.
